The role of the ‘overlooker’ in Salts Mill

Have you ever wanted to know more about the individuals who worked in Salts Mill? Roger Clarke, with assistance from Colin Coates, has produced a superb overview of the role of the ‘overlooker’ in textile mills.

Looking in particular at overlookers in Saltaire, he examines their key place in managing the workers in every department of the mill. Roger explores how these skilled men also contributed to the social life and family support needs of the residents of Saltaire. Many societies involved overlookers in an important role.

Thirty biographies are provided for the Salts Mill overlookers and Roger concludes that their innovative and organisational skills did enhance the development and sustainability of community organisations in Saltaire.
